EPI-0023

Price Not Available 10mg EPI-0023 Supplier Page
Catalog Number I012654
Molecular Formula C10H7NNa2O7S2
CAS# 3963-80-2
Purity ≥98%
Inchi InChI=1S/C10H9NO7S2.2Na/c11-8-3-6(19(13,14)15)1-5-2-7(20(16,17)18)4-9(12)10(5)8;;/h1-4,12H,11H2,(H,13,14,15)(H,16,17,18);;/q;2*+1/p-2
Inchi Key PHIMTKWJUXQMMA-UHFFFAOYSA-L
SMILES C1=C2C=C(C=C(C2=C(C=C1S(=O)(=O)[O-])N)O)S(=O)(=O)[O-].[Na+].[Na+]
Size 10mg
Supplier Page https://www.musechem.com/product/I012654.html